Far more specialised equipment act in an identical fashion towards the Slim Jim, with regard to a wedge totally free entry. The Japanese Tool (named for its use predominantly on Japanese created cars) is dropped down involving the temperature strip as well as windowpane and comes up on one other side of your glass to control thumb model locks.

The Auto Buster (great for GM cars) enters the vehicle much like the Japanese Device, but as a consequence of its shape can more adeptly press sidelocks or use facet sliding locks.

When changing the ignition lock, or ignition lock cylinder, most cars will require the steering column include taken out ahead of the process can commence. Other vehicles, in which this is not vital, could have an entry hole that permits the ignition to generally be taken off far more quickly. There may be a range of securing approaches on the ignition lock alone, ranging from form-fitting plastic addresses to fastening screws. Just before going any more in the process, it can be made confident that all objects repairing the ignition lock in place are taken out effectively. When these are generally eradicated The true secret have to be put into the ignition.
